Installation & Updates
How Blue Synergy installs, updates, and cleans up.

Blue Synergy ships as a standard Windows installer (.exe). Updates install silently with no dialogs. Your clips, triggers, captures, and settings are never touched during an update.
Installing
- Download the installer from blue-synergy.com/download.
- Run it — installation is silent with no prompts.
- Blue Synergy installs to
%LocalAppData%\blue-synergy\by default. - Your data folder is at
%AppData%\blue-synergy\— separate from the app files.
Windows SmartScreen: On first run you may see an “Unknown publisher” warning. Click More info → Run anyway. This is expected for early releases (no code-signing certificate yet).
Updating
Updates install automatically once you click Download & Install in the Updates dialog. The process is silent — no reset prompts, no data changes, no manual steps. Blue Synergy relaunches automatically once the new version is installed.
To check manually: Help → Check for Updates.
Uninstalling
Use Windows Settings → Apps or the dedicated uninstaller. During uninstall, a checkbox lets you remove all user data (config, database, captures, backups, downloaded OCR language packs). Leave it unchecked to keep your data for a future reinstall.
Tips & gotchas
- Installing a new version over an existing one never touches your data — clips, triggers, and settings are preserved.
- Downloaded OCR language packs (German, French, etc.) are stored separately — the uninstaller offers a dedicated checkbox to remove them.
